Located at 1440 Otto Blvd. in Chicago Heights, Otto Square Veterans Housing is privately owned and operated. Residents of this development are required to pay 30% of their income towards rent while the HACC subsidizes the remainder. Otto Square is a housing community for veterans with one- and two-bedroom project-based voucher (PBV) units. Priority preference is given to veterans of the US military. Applicants currently on the HACC’s Housing Choice Voucher (HCV) Program wait list will also receive a preference over other applicants.

Eligibility

To be eligible for housing at Otto Square, maximum income and occupancy limits apply. Applicants cannot have income that exceeds the very-low income limit of 50% AMI, which is as follows:

$39,250 for a 1 person household
$44,850 for a 2 person household
$50,450 for a 3 person household
$56,050 for a 4 person household
Maximum occupancy is restricted to 2 people per bedroom.

Project Based Voucher

The Housing Choice Voucher (HCV) Program provides rental assistance to help low income persons afford decent and safe rental housing. HCV Programs are funded by the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D), and administered by public housing agencies throughout the country. The Housing Authority of Cook County (the HACC) is the housing agency that administers an HCV Program in Suburban Cook County.
